Output 7cf8657809ec1f77e09bb455497219a2a1635a8070685d2720ebfde05f716625:14

value
850000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 031dc1a97f8347824016d5bccf634ec7252e61e0 OP_EQUALVERIFY OP_CHECKSIG
address
1HUg6PKcZwAkr7VHgJCWwy5hxW1Gfnn29
transaction
7cf8657809ec1f77e09bb455497219a2a1635a8070685d2720ebfde05f716625
spent
true